Progressing Ballet Technique (PBT) is a program designed to improve ballet technique and prevent injury by focusing on core strength, weight placement, and body alignment. It uses a unique system of ballet-specific exercises and a gradual progression from junior to advanced levels. PBT is practiced internationally and is also used by athletes, physiotherapists, and other dancers to enhance performance and rehabilitation.
